SALEM LAKES and the Virginia Beach real estate market
Salem Lakes is one of those Virginia Beach neighborhoods that rewards the people who discover it. Developed through the 1980s, it has the kind of tree-lined, established character that newer subdivisions simply can't replicate. Streets are walkable, neighbors tend to stay, and the overall pace feels residential in the best sense — quiet without being remote. If you're searching for sale virginia beach options that offer real neighborhood roots rather than a brand-new subdivision feel, Salem Lakes consistently earns a second look. The broader Princess Anne area of Virginia Beach surrounds you with parks, trails, and a mix of local and national retail that keeps daily life low-effort. Virginia Beach itself is one of the largest cities by land area in the country, which means you get genuine suburban breathing room while still being connected to the oceanfront, the Town Center business district, and major employment corridors. Salem Lakes sits comfortably in that sweet spot.
What's nearby
Daily errands barely require getting on a main road. Food Lion is 0.6 miles away, and Target Grocery is just 0.9 miles — two solid grocery options within a short drive. Chen's Garden and Marco's Pizza are both within 0.7 miles when dinner plans come together last-minute. For morning fuel, Beignets & Brew and Tropical Smoothie Cafe are both under a mile. Fitness is equally convenient: Onelife Fitness Princess Anne Gym, STRIKE Studio Virginia Beach, and the Princess Anne Family YMCA are all within 0.8 miles. And Salem Lakes Park, just 0.2 miles away, along with Rock Creek HOA Park and Salem Village Park, means green space is never more than a short walk.
